Massachusetts Young Agriculture Professionals The Young Farmer and Rancher Committee is made up of Farm Bureau members between the ages of 18-35 we are engaged in agriculture or the equine industry.

MFBF’s Young Agriculture Leaders (formerly Young Farmers and Ranchers) cultivates the next generation through leadership development, advocacy training & networking opportunities. The objective of the YF&R program is to provide leadership in building a more effective Farm Bureau and preserve our individual freedoms and expand our opportunities in agriculture.

GBH News checked in with local farmers around the state about immigration changes and rising costs, including our own young farmer Karina at Starview Gardens.

From vegetable fields to dairy farms, Massachusetts growers say labor shortages and immigration fears are making it harder to keep farms running.

This weekend, members of our Young Agricultural Professionals Committee attended the 2026 Young Farmers & Ranchers Conference in Portland, Oregon. Alongside young farmers from all over the country, our team attended many educational breakout sessions, networking events, and toured farms in Oregon & Washington.

These conferences provide valuable life-long trainings and education, both applicable on the farm and in professional settings, as well as a fantastic opportunity to network and build connection with other young farmers. We are grateful for the opportunity to create more well-rounded leaders on our committee!

This is a fantastic initiative for our state! Consider contacting your legislators to ask them to support it.

A new bill in Massachusetts proposes a tax credit of up to $5,000 for farmers who donate their extra produce and cosmetic rejects to food banks and pantries, in order to reduce food waste and help those facing food insecurity.
